But here is a beautiful and delicious chicken recipe which I want to share with you all !
This recipe come rain or sunshine , this simple classic one tray dish is bursting with Mediterranean flavours and boasts bundles of nutrients !!

Ingredients

4 full chicken legs ( drumsticks & thighs attached )
2 large peppers de-seeded and sliced
3 tablespoons of olive oil
2 tablespoons of balsamic vinegar
1 teaspoon of dried basil
3 bay leaves
2 lemons sliced
sea salt and pepper to taste
A handful of Olives

Preheat the oven to 190 C , or 350 F , Gas 5 , Place the chicken and peppers in the baking dish . Top with olive oil and balsamic vinegar ,and toss well . Sprinkle over the dried basil, scrunch up the bay leaves and throw them in ; season then place the dish in the oven and bake for 45 minutes , stir it once midway . Drop in the olives and lemons sliced when there is about 8 minutes to go . Serve with garlic bread and a side salad . It is delicious and we love having this for dinner . Happy cooking ! If you love garlic add 2 pods for extra flavour but leave it out if you have a date :)

Here I have put together six great hair products to help you along to achieve some luscious locks . All these products are under ten pounds so it's super affordable !

So here goes : At number one , a great shampoo from Maria Nila "Structure Repair Shampoo "it costs 4.95 . It has zero sulphates or parabens but it still has power to nurture hair back to super strength . In the same range is a conditioner also available for 4.95 and it's very good quality and your money's worth .

2. Dove's Youthful Vitality Hair BB Cream costs 6.99  , with UV filters and coconut oil , regular applications means reduced risk of breakage and healthy hair .

3. Bouffe Hair Thickening spray costs 5.99 . It plumps up lacklustre hair and brings it back to life without any white residue . This is a really good buy and I buy this and use it sparingly . I love it :)

4. Nicky Clarke DeepTreat  Moisture Lock Mask at 1.20 it's a very good buy it stops the sun's dehydrating damage and should be used once a week for great hair .

5. Batiste Ella Henderson Dry Shampoo at 3.29 soaks up extra moisture so no more greasy hair and if you are in a rush no more droopy hair . You would achieve a just shampooed look !

6.Schwarzkopf got2b Mind blowing Styling Spray , cost 4.07 pounds but  it cuts drying time in half and has a lovely smell as well . So you are quicker ready for a night out !

Last of all , beauty and hair products are of no use if you have a bad diet . Eat well and make good choices so you also help your hair from inside out !

But here's a  thought about the eight best vegetables around, we could eat this spring , to get us healthy so our body is fit and able to maintain overall good health . Even though a lot of people are not fans of veggies , you could cook up some hearty meals to satisfy yourself and keep you top condition. These are my favourites and I cook them up in almost everything !

1) Spinach : 2 cal , It's high in fiber , protein ,calcium ,iron , magnesium , potassium and vitamins A ,C , E , K and B6 as well as high in sodium . The best ways to eat it is raw , in salads stir-fried or cooked in a curry .

2) Red Bell Pepper : 30 cal , high in fiber , potassium and vitamins A ,C ,K , D and B6 . High in natural sugars it is best eaten raw , or in salads , roasted or stir-fried .

3) Red Onions : 44 cal , high in fiber , potassium and vitamins C and B6 . They are high in natural sugars . Eat them in salads , raw , sauteed or stir-fried . Aldi & Lidl do good offers of Fruit and veggies all year round.

4) Tomatoes : 22 cal ,high in magnesium , fiber , potassium and vitamins A , C and K . High in sugars eat them raw in salads , sandwiches or use them in tomato based pasta sauces . Super delicious !

5 ) Eggplant or Aubergines or Brinjals , wherever in the world you are , those are the names used and I particularly  love this veg . 110 cal ,high in magnesium , potassium and vitamins C , K and B6 . Eat them roasted ,  grilled or stir-fried !

6) Cucumbers : 24 cal , this veg is high in magnesium , potassium and vitamins A , C and K . High in sugars , eat it raw or in salads .

7) Cauliflower : 3 cal , high in protein , magnesium , fiber , potassium and vitamins C , K an B6 . High in sugars eat it steamed ,roasted or in salads .

8) Mushrooms : 2 cal , high in fiber ,protein , iron , potassium and vitamins d and B6 .eat them stir-fried ,sauteed ,or roasted . Add them to pastas , noddles, salads and casseroles !

Today I thought I'd share with a nice chicken one pot recipe, which is super healthy and really easy to put together. Don't underestimate a one pot recipe, it can be very delicious, too. Have it with rice, if you can't live without it or combine it with any of your favourite side dishes. A rice, leafy green salad, or another favourite of mine, some pico de gallo. That's a Mexican word for a tomato salsa ''thing'' which I love.

The Ingredients:
1 tablespoon olive or canola oil
1 sweet onion (chopped)
2 garlic cloves (minced)
2 stalks celery (diced)
1 red pepper (sliced in thin strips)
1 cup mushrooms (chopped)
1 medium tomato (chopped)
½ cup brown rice (uncooked, not instant or quick cooking)
8 ounces boneless, skinless chicken thighs, cut into bite sized pieces
2 cups vegetable stock or broth (unsalted or low sodium)
1 teaspoon turmeric
1 cup frozen green beans

Directions:

  1. In a stock pot with a tight fitting lid, place all the ingredients except the frozen green beans.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at to low, cover and cook about 35 minutes.
  2. Stir in green beans, cover and simmer for 8-10 minutes longer. If needed, add ¼ to ½ cup more stock or water if no moisture left in bottom of pot. Ready to eat as soon as green beans are cooked.
